The Impact of Physical Fitness on Mental Health

Regular physical activity is widely known to improve cardiovascular health, build muscle strength, and boost endurance. However, its benefits extend far beyond physical capabilities. Exercise has been shown to reduce symptoms of anxiety and depression, improve mood, and enhance cognitive function. This is due to the release of endorphins, often referred to as ‘feel-good’ hormones, which act as natural painkillers and mood elevators. Engaging in activities such as running, swimming, or even yoga can significantly alleviate stress and promote mental clarity.

Endorphins and Mood Enhancement

The release of endorphins during physical activity is a key factor in improving mental health. These neurotransmitters interact with receptors in the brain to reduce the perception of pain and trigger positive feelings. Studies have shown that regular exercise can be as effective as antidepressants in managing mild to moderate depression. Additionally, physical activity stimulates the production of other neurotransmitters like serotonin and dopamine, which play crucial roles in regulating mood and emotions.

Cognitive Benefits of Exercise

Physical fitness also has profound effects on cognitive function. Regular exercise enhances brain plasticity, the brain’s ability to adapt and change. This is particularly beneficial for older adults, as it can help delay the onset of cognitive decline and reduce the risk of neurodegenerative diseases like Alzheimer’s. Exercise promotes the growth of new brain cells and improves memory, attention, and problem-solving skills. Incorporating a variety of physical activities into your routine can provide a comprehensive cognitive workout, keeping your mind sharp and agile.

The Role of Mental Health in Physical Fitness

While physical fitness positively impacts mental health, the reverse is also true. Good mental health can motivate individuals to maintain a consistent exercise routine, adhere to a balanced diet, and prioritize self-care. Conversely, poor mental health can lead to sedentary behavior, poor dietary choices, and a lack of motivation to engage in physical activities. Understanding and addressing mental health issues is essential for sustaining long-term physical fitness goals.

Motivation and Consistency

Motivation is a critical factor in maintaining a fitness routine. Individuals with good mental health are more likely to set and achieve their fitness goals. Techniques such as goal setting, positive reinforcement, and self-monitoring can help maintain motivation. Additionally, finding enjoyable activities and incorporating variety into your fitness routine can make exercise more appealing and sustainable. Stress Management and Recovery

Effective stress management is crucial for both mental and physical well-being. Chronic stress can lead to a variety of health issues, including high blood pressure, weakened immune system, and increased risk of heart disease. Techniques such as mindfulness meditation, deep breathing exercises, and progressive muscle relaxation can help manage stress levels. Adequate rest and recovery are equally important. Ensuring quality sleep and taking rest days to allow your body to recover can enhance overall performance and prevent injuries.

Practical Tips for Integrating Mental Health and Physical Fitness

Incorporating mental health practices into your fitness routine can create a synergistic effect, enhancing both physical and mental well-being. Here are some practical tips to help you achieve this balance:

  • Set Realistic Goals: Establish achievable fitness goals that align with your mental health objectives. Celebrate small victories to maintain motivation and build confidence.
  • Find Enjoyable Activities: Choose physical activities that you enjoy and look forward to. This could be dancing, hiking, cycling, or playing a sport. Enjoyment is key to sustaining long-term fitness habits.
  • Practice Mindfulness: Incorporate mindfulness practices such as meditation, yoga, or tai chi into your fitness routine. These activities can help reduce stress, improve focus, and enhance overall well-being.
  • Prioritize Rest and Recovery: Allow your body and mind to recover by taking rest days, getting quality sleep, and engaging in relaxation techniques. Recovery is essential for preventing burnout and maintaining long-term fitness.
  • Seek Professional Help: If you’re struggling with mental health issues, don’t hesitate to seek professional help. A mental health professional can provide guidance, support, and strategies to manage stress, anxiety, and depression effectively.
